Analysis
Bahamas recorded 931.83 million for hypothetical global meat demand in 2023.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 5.0% on the previous year and up 18.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, hypothetical global meat demand in Bahamas peaked at 943.18 million in 2021 and was at its lowest, 170.14 million, in 1962.
That places Bahamas 8th out of 191 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the top 10%.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 63 years of available data.
